How to Tell If Your Double Glazed Windows Need Repair

Double glazing can help keep your home warm, but it can also be an issue if something goes wrong. Many issues can be addressed.

If you feel that there is a draft coming from your double-glazed windows it could be a sign that the seals have deteriorated. The windows that are misting can indicate a leak too.

Broken Panes

Double-pane windows are more difficult to break than single-pane windows, however they are still susceptible to cracks. It's important to note that a damaged glass pane can't be fixed. The entire window must be replaced. The reason is that the gas or air that is trapped between two panes glass acts as an insulator and helps your home to keep a constant temperature. If a window is damaged, the insulating properties will be diminished and this can lead to more expensive energy bills and less efficient windows.

Installing reputable, high-quality windows is the most effective way to avoid this. Make sure that the windows you purchase come with a guarantee for a period of 15-20 years following installation, and ensure that they're sealed with a product that is guaranteed to last. You can prevent future issues if you ensure that your windows don't get damaged during installation. Window installers who make use of low-quality materials or tools can damage the sealant, which causes it to degrade quickly and resulting in leaks.

If you find that your windows are broken, you must seek out a professional as quickly as you can. Cracks in double-pane windows can be fixed by a specialist with the proper techniques and tools. This will prevent the cracks from advancing, reducing the amount of heat that escapes through your windows.

Leaks

Double glazing is a fantastic investment. However, it needs to be maintained in a timely manner to ensure that the windows last as long as they can. Some of the issues faced by owners of double-glazed windows include leaks and draughts, both of which can be repaired quickly with the assistance of professionals.

If you notice draughts coming from your double-glazed windows, it could be that the seal around the frame of the window has failed. It is possible to contact your original window installer to see if an expert is able to come out and fix the problem. In some cases, a simple clean of the frames and a small amount of lubricant may suffice to ensure that the seal is functioning correctly.

You should also be aware that if you notice condensation appearing between your double panes, it is a indicator that the window is functioning exactly as it should. This is because the temperature of the glass decreases at night, and the condensation from the dew on the ground is absorbed by the glass as it cools.

Leaks are a more serious issue and can cause damage to the thermal efficiency of your home. They happen when the space between the panes of your double glazing breaks down and allows water to leak into the glass and cause damage. In some cases, a leak may cause damage to your home which can result in the growth of mould.

If you have a leaky double-glazed window, it's important to fix it in the shortest time possible to minimize damage and reduce your energy bills. A professional will be able to create a new seal between the panes of your window, and also add insulation to ensure that your home stays as warm as it can be.

Double-glazed windows that leak is also difficult to open in cold or hot weather. This could be due a variety of reasons, including the weather or that the frames are slightly swollen or expanded. Mist

If you notice a cloud of mist on the inside of your double-glazed windows it is an indication that the seal has failed. This allows moisture to get into the insulation part of the window, which can result in it losing its effectiveness.

It is important to check whether the issue is covered by your warranty. A lot of companies offer a warranty of 10, or even 20 years. Some even provide lifetime guarantees. If yours does, ensure you have a copy of any agreements you made with the company at the time you purchased windows. Keep them in a safe location so that you can look them up later on.

Often, mist can be solved by allowing fresh air to circulate around the space. This can help eliminate the condensation and can also improve the air quality. Damage

UPVC windows and doors are known for their durability however, they may be damaged. Double glazing may require replacement or repaired if you find any damage. Glass that is cracked or cracked are obvious indicators that it's time to contact an expert. There are other indications that your windows may require to be fixed.

One thing to be wary of is if your double glazing starts to let in draughts or moisture. This can mean that the seal around the frame has failed. It is essential to fix the windows quickly to avoid the possibility of water damage and rot.

The moisture that is accumulating between the panes of the double-glazed unit could cause misting and fogging. This is another indication that the seal on the window has failed. The windows could lose their energy efficiency. This issue can be easily fixed with a resealing solution, and often doesn't need to involve replacing the window.

Double-glazed windows' frames can also develop issues that require immediate repair. These might include a drop in the hinges, which could make it difficult to open and close your windows. If you encounter any issues with your hinges or locks it is recommended to contact an upvc windows repair expert. They can solve the issue and restore your double-glazed windows to their original condition.

Finally, it's worth noting that if your double glazing is extremely old, it might be costing you more to heat your home because it's no longer efficient. It is possible to repair your double glazing for a brief period of time. However, it is usually more cost effective to purchase new windows than to keep paying for repairs on a less efficient system. This is especially true if you notice visible cracks or if your double-glazing is completely failed.
